Walmart Global Workforce Management team is made up of high-performing engineering teams around the globe. We are responsible for Labor planning and schedule generation for our 1.5 Million associates across US and worldwide. There are multiple key teams which own different parts of the planning and generation process and each team has full ownership of capabilities which together work to provide a seamless experience for all our locations around the world. We pride ourselves in providing a strong level of service with solutions that have high reliability and speed, strong robustness and an automated depth of understanding of system performance.

What you'll do:

As Director of Engineering for the GWFM team, you will be managing a team of 20+ engineers over time. The role entails the following responsibilities:

Technically lead and mentor a high-performance engineering team, engineering managers and provide strategic direction and guidance to ensure delivery of high-quality products

Build and manage relations with the business partners and understand their business requirements. Closely work with the Product Management, Business teams, Architects, and other cross-functional teams

Work with stakeholders to define the future roadmap of the products, adopt latest technology innovation wherever necessary

Build tools and automation to prevent re-occurrence of problems to mission-critical products and services and engender reliability and availability, starting with metrics and measurements

Define engineering practices, product development patterns and drive products development to scale to Walmart requirements.

Follow agile methodologies and program practices in product development lifecycle and focus on team productivity improvements using right tools and processes.

Hire talent, mentor and grow the team.

Proactively monitor, identify and resolve supply chain issues.
